강좌
클라우드/리눅스에 관한 강좌입니다.
데이터베이스 분류

Mysql 새로운 사용자 계정설정법

작성자 정보

  • 웹관리자 작성
  • 작성일

컨텐츠 정보

본문

icon01.gif title.gif
1. Mysql에 root로 접속
2. Mysql DB선택
3. 새로운 DB생성
4. user 테이블에 입력
5. user 테이블에 입력확인
6. db 테이블에 입력
7. db 테이블에 입력확인
9. mysql 빠져나오기
10. mysql 재시작

Mysql에서 새로운 사용자를 셋팅하는 것에 대해서는 일정에 자세한 강좌를 한적이 있습니다

지금 설명드리는 강좌는 빠른 셋팅을 원하실 경우 이강좌를 따라 하실수 있도록 하기위한 것이므로 급한 셋팅이 필요하신 분은 참조하시기 바랍니다

 

icon04.gif 1. Mysql에 root로 접속

잘 아실겁니다. 아래와 같이 mysql로 접속을 하시면 됩니다.

반드시 root계정(OS의 root가 아닌 mysql의 root임)으로 mysql에 접속하시기바랍니다

아래는 mysql에 접속한 실제예를 보인 것입니다

mysql01.gif

icon04.gif 2. Mysql DB선택

Mysql에는 데이터베이스의 전체적인 관리를 하기위한 관리데이터베이스인 mysql이라는 데이터베이스가 있습니다

이 데이터베이스에는 아래의 예와같이 db, host, user등의 테이블이 존재하며, 새로운 사용자를 생성하시려면 user테이블과 db라는 테이블에 각각 새로운사용자계정과 새로운사용자가 사용할 데이터베이스를 생성해주면 됩니다

이후로 작업되는 내용은 이 user와 db라는 테이블에 데이터를 입력하는 것이 주된 작업내용입니다

아래의 예는 mysql이라는 데이터베이스에 존재하는 테이블명들을 보인 것입니다.

이 테이블들에 대한 자세한 설명은 본강좌외에 아래의 강좌를 이용하십시요.

0 icon02.gif0 생성된 데이터베이스의 등록
0 icon02.gif0 새로운 사용자(데이터베이스 소유자)등록

mysql02.gif


icon04.gif 3. 새로운 DB생성

이제 create라는 mysql 명령어로 database를 생성한 것입니다

맨 뒤에 생성될 데이터베이스명을 주면 생성이 되겠죠.

하지만, 이렇게 생성했다고 해서 db라는 테이블에 입력이 되는 것은 아닙니다

mysql03.gif


icon04.gif 4. user 테이블에 입력

이제, 중요한 작업인 user라는 테이블에 새로운사용자의 계정이름과 권한설정을 할 차례입니다.

간단히 insert라는 SQL문을 사용하여 mysql이라는 데이터베이스의 user라는 테이블에 새로운 사용자를 입력한 것입니다.

자세한 설명은 역시 위의 강좌를 참조바람.

mysql04.gif


icon04.gif 5. user 테이블에 입력확인

user라는 테이블에 새로이 생성된 mysql사용자(xlare)가 입력이 되었는지 select라는 SQL문으로 확인해 본 것입니다.

권한설정까지 꼼꼼히 보시기 바랍니다.

mysql041.gif


icon04.gif 6. db 테이블에 입력

다음은 db라는 테이블에 위에서 생성된 사용자(xlare)가 사용할 데이터베이스를 생성해 주면 됩니다.

역시, 자세한 설명은 역시 위의 강좌를 참조바람.

mysql05.gif


icon04.gif 7. db 테이블에 입력확인

user테이블에서 확인했던 바와 같이 db라는 테이블에 xlare라는 DB가 생성이 되었는지를 확인한 것입니다.

mysql051.gif


icon04.gif 8. 생성된 데이터베이스 확인

"show database"라는 명령어로 생성된 데이터베이스를 확인한 것입니다.

보이시져. xlare라는 데이터베이스가.....

mysql06.gif


icon04.gif 9. mysql 빠져나오기

이제 exit로 mysql에서 빠져나옵니다.

mysql061.gif


icon04.gif 10. mysql 재시작

새로운 설정을 바로 적용키위해 mysqladmin이라는 관리자명령어로 mysql을 재시작합니다.

mysql07.gif

이상이면, 완벽합지요..

 

그럼....

문의는 해당 게시판에서 받겠습니다 .

감사합니다

관련자료

댓글 0
등록된 댓글이 없습니다.

공지사항


뉴스광장


  • 현재 회원수 :  60,042 명
  • 현재 강좌수 :  35,844 개
  • 현재 접속자 :  173 명